Knowing your practice numbers and doing something with what you know about those numbers is key to growing and improving your practice. Numbers tell a story. Numbers tell you if your practice is healthy or unhealthy.
Get a baseline of where you’re at to set goals for where you want to go. For example,
- Overhead – Evaluate your true costs of doing business. What does it cost you per hour to keep the practice running?
- Supplies – What is your supply budget vs what you are spending?
- Payroll – What is your payroll percentage? Are you hygienists producing 3.3 times their salary?
- Collections – Are you collecting what you produce and how long is it taking to collect your money?
- Adjustments/Write-Offs – Are you closely monitoring your adjustments and write-offs?
- Production – What are your hourly, daily, monthly, and yearly restorative and hygiene production goals?
- New Patients – How many new patients do you want per month? What are you doing to welcome more new patients each month?
- Attrition – How many patients are you losing each month and why?
- Treatment Acceptance Vs Diagnosis – How many of your patients are saying yes to your best care? How are you keeping track of your unscheduled treatment plans?
- Office Culture – Do you have high employee turn-over? Do you have an attractive office culture? Do your employee fully and willingly support your mission, vision, and core values?
- Broken Appointments – What is your monthly broken appointment percentage?
If your numbers reveal unhealthiness be quick to act and get help to restore your practice to health and happiness.

One more question to help you take your practice in a successful direction – where do you want to go? What is your mission and vision for the practice? If you’re not sure or you haven’t taken the time to define what that looks like, consider the following:
Mission, Vision, Core Values – Knowing why you show up every morning will help to create a culture of happiness and excellence.
Mission – A clear definition of the purpose and focus of the practice today.
Vision – It is about what you want your practice to be in the future. It is the outcome/result of your mission.
Core Values – Core Values represent the beliefs and principles that define your practice, your team, and the patient experience you aim for in your dental practice.
Defining your why and inviting your team to support you will help to keep everyone on the same page, working together for the greater good of the practice.
